REGISTER NOW for our exciting Sankofa Cyber-Cypher event taking place on November 25th in downtown Oakland at Youth First's tech labs located @ 17th and Telegraph. Come prepared for a hands-on digital journey into eSTEM (ecology, science, technology, engineering and math) with presentations and workshops in VR/AVR (Christopher Lafeyette, Armada), Social Media Strategist (Kumi Rauf, I Love Being Black/traveling.black), Film Production (Jean Black, Black Camera Productions, Digital Activism (Douglas Stewart, Indigenous House Consulting), Radio Broadcasting/Journalism (Shanette Merrick, Rise Up Radio), Afri-Futurism (Duane Detterville), Tech-Now (Stephanie Hervey, Artisan Hub). Youth participants will be trained and then challenged to create “short social media clips” (no longer than 6 minutes) that will highlight various aspects of Oakland’s unique culture, arts, business, politics and/or education. Teams will be matched up with a professional film producer/editor and given the tools to go out into our local community to capture media and content, from which they will have ONE WEEK to edit and submit their final project. Projects will be screened on I Love Being Black’s 6 million+ social media portal and promoted in local film festivals and events. Feature screening will be made at our December Sankofa Cyber-Cypher.
